Monday opened with double trouble. Data released by the Ministry of Statistics & Programme Implementation showed that retail inflation, measured by the Consumer Price Index (CPI), advanced to 5.52% for March from 5.03% in February. Simultaneously, factory output, reflected in the Index of Industrial Production (IIP), contracted by 3.6% for February compared to a year ago, falling to 129.4. This is a big fall considering IIP had grown 5.2% in the corresponding month of February 2020. For the 11 months of FY2021, the industrial sector has contracted 11.3%, as compared to the marginal growth of 1% registered for the corresponding period of FY2020.
